ビットコインの取引手数料を理解して節約する方法



ビットコインの取引手数料を理解して節約する方法


ビットコインの取引手数料を理解して節約する方法

ビットコインは、分散型デジタル通貨として、その革新的な技術と潜在的な価値により、世界中で注目を集めています。しかし、ビットコインの利用において、取引手数料は避けて通れない重要な要素です。取引手数料は、ネットワークの維持とトランザクションの処理を支えるために支払われるものであり、その仕組みを理解し、適切に管理することで、ビットコインの利用効率を大幅に向上させることができます。本稿では、ビットコインの取引手数料の仕組み、影響要因、そして節約するための具体的な方法について、詳細に解説します。

1. ビットコイン取引手数料の仕組み

ビットコインの取引手数料は、トランザクションをビットコインブロックチェーンに記録するために、ユーザーが支払う報酬です。この手数料は、マイナーと呼ばれるネットワーク参加者に対して支払われ、彼らは計算能力を提供することでトランザクションを検証し、ブロックチェーンに追加する役割を担っています。取引手数料は、トランザクションのサイズ(バイト数)と、ネットワークの混雑状況によって変動します。トランザクションサイズが大きいほど、より多くの計算リソースが必要となるため、手数料も高くなる傾向があります。

取引手数料の基本的な構造は以下の通りです。

  • 入力数 (Input): トランザクションで使用するビットコインの出所(アドレス)の数。入力数が多いほど、手数料は高くなります。
  • 出力数 (Output): トランザクションでビットコインを送る先の数。出力数が多いほど、手数料は高くなります。
  • トランザクションサイズ (Transaction Size): 入力数、出力数、および署名データなどの情報を含むトランザクション全体のサイズ。

マイナーは、手数料の高いトランザクションを優先的にブロックチェーンに追加しようとします。これは、彼らが得られる報酬を最大化するためです。したがって、迅速なトランザクション処理を希望する場合は、より高い手数料を支払う必要があります。

2. 取引手数料に影響を与える要因

ビットコインの取引手数料は、様々な要因によって変動します。これらの要因を理解することで、手数料を予測し、適切なタイミングでトランザクションを送信することができます。

2.1 ネットワークの混雑状況

ビットコインネットワークが混雑している場合、トランザクションの処理に時間がかかり、手数料も高騰します。ネットワークの混雑は、ビットコインの需要増加、大規模なトランザクションの集中、またはネットワーク攻撃などによって引き起こされる可能性があります。ネットワークの混雑状況は、様々なウェブサイトやツールで確認することができます。

2.2 トランザクションサイズ

トランザクションサイズが大きいほど、手数料は高くなります。トランザクションサイズは、入力数、出力数、および署名データなどの情報によって決まります。トランザクションサイズを小さくするためには、入力と出力をまとめる、またはSegWitなどの技術を利用することが有効です。

2.3 手数料設定

ユーザーは、トランザクションを送信する際に、手数料を自分で設定することができます。手数料を高く設定すれば、トランザクションは迅速に処理される可能性が高くなりますが、手数料を低く設定すると、処理に時間がかかるか、トランザクションが処理されない可能性があります。適切な手数料を設定するためには、ネットワークの混雑状況やトランザクションサイズを考慮する必要があります。

2.4 マイナーの競争状況

マイナー間の競争状況も、取引手数料に影響を与えます。マイナーの数が多く、競争が激しい場合、手数料は低くなる傾向があります。一方、マイナーの数が少なく、競争が緩い場合、手数料は高くなる傾向があります。

3. ビットコイン取引手数料を節約する方法

ビットコインの取引手数料を節約するためには、様々な方法があります。以下に、具体的な方法をいくつか紹介します。

3.1 SegWitの利用

SegWit(Segregated Witness)は、ビットコインのブロックサイズを効果的に拡大し、トランザクションサイズを小さくする技術です。SegWitを利用することで、手数料を削減し、トランザクションの処理速度を向上させることができます。多くのウォレットや取引所がSegWitをサポートしています。

3.2 バッチ処理

複数のトランザクションをまとめて処理するバッチ処理を利用することで、手数料を削減することができます。バッチ処理は、ウォレットや取引所が提供する機能を利用して行うことができます。

3.3 適切なタイミングでのトランザクション送信

ネットワークの混雑状況を考慮して、適切なタイミングでトランザクションを送信することが重要です。一般的に、ネットワークの混雑が少ない時間帯(深夜や早朝など)にトランザクションを送信すると、手数料を抑えることができます。また、トランザクションを送信する前に、ネットワークの混雑状況を確認するツールを利用することも有効です。

3.4 ライトニングネットワークの利用

ライトニングネットワークは、ビットコインのスケーラビリティ問題を解決するためのレイヤー2ソリューションです。ライトニングネットワークを利用することで、オフチェーンで高速かつ低コストなトランザクションを行うことができます。ライトニングネットワークは、小額決済に適しています。

3.5 手数料推定ツールの利用

様々なウェブサイトやツールが、ビットコインの取引手数料を推定する機能を提供しています。これらのツールを利用することで、適切な手数料を設定し、トランザクションを迅速に処理することができます。例えば、Bitcoin Coreの`estimatefee`コマンドや、オンラインの手数料推定サイトなどが利用できます。

3.6 ウォレットの選択

ウォレットの種類によって、手数料の計算方法や設定オプションが異なります。手数料を最適化できるウォレットを選択することも重要です。例えば、手数料を細かく設定できるウォレットや、SegWitを自動的にサポートするウォレットなどを検討しましょう。

4. 取引手数料に関する注意点

ビットコインの取引手数料を節約する際には、いくつかの注意点があります。

  • 低すぎる手数料は避ける: 手数料が低すぎると、トランザクションが処理されない可能性があります。適切な手数料を設定するように心がけましょう。
  • トランザクションの優先度: 手数料が高いほど、トランザクションの優先度が高くなります。迅速な処理を希望する場合は、より高い手数料を支払う必要があります。
  • ネットワークの状況変化: ネットワークの混雑状況は常に変化します。トランザクションを送信する前に、最新の状況を確認するようにしましょう。
  • ウォレットの機能: ウォレットの機能や設定オプションを理解し、手数料を最適化できるように活用しましょう。

5. まとめ

ビットコインの取引手数料は、ネットワークの維持とトランザクションの処理を支えるために不可欠な要素です。手数料の仕組みを理解し、影響要因を考慮することで、適切な手数料を設定し、ビットコインの利用効率を向上させることができます。SegWitの利用、バッチ処理、適切なタイミングでのトランザクション送信、ライトニングネットワークの利用、手数料推定ツールの利用など、様々な方法を組み合わせることで、手数料を節約し、より効率的なビットコイン取引を実現することができます。ビットコインの利用を検討している方は、本稿で紹介した情報を参考に、取引手数料を理解し、節約するための対策を講じてください。


前の記事

コインチェックのウォレットアドレスの安全管理方法

次の記事

Coinbaseの使い方と登録方法を詳細解説

コメントを書く

Leave a Com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です